ODESSA — The Buffalo County Sheriff’s Office is investigating a car – pedestrian vehicle crash that resulted in injury to a 20 year old man on U.S. Highway 30 approximately nine miles west of Kearney.

The crash was reported at approximately 4:30 p.m. on Monday, April 14, 2025.

According to preliminary investigation, a vehicle with trailer was broke down on the side of the highway. Another motorist stopped to render aid.

An occupant of that vehicle that stopped to help, a 20 year old Holdrege, NE man, was struck by a another vehicle driven by a 64 year old Elm Creek woman.

All vehicles involved were on the westbound portion of the roadway.

The injured pedestrian was transported from the scene by LifeNet helicopter to CHI-GSH hospital in Kearney.

Deputies were assisted at the scene by members of the Kearney/Buffalo County Accident Investigation Team (FAIT), Kearney Volunteer Fire and Rescue Department, Kearney Police Department, GSH-CHI Good Samaritan Hospital Paramedics, LifeNet Helicopter, and Nebraska State Department of Transportation.

The investigation is ongoing into the injury accident.
